Legals August 25, 2019

No. 26442 REQUEST FOR PROPOSALS COLUMBIA FALLS WELL No. 3 CITY OF COLUMBIA FALLS, MONTANA The City of Columbia Falls ("City") is soliciting Proposals from qualified consultants for professional engineering services on the Columbia Falls Well No. 3 Project. Drinking water for the City of Columbia Falls is supplied by two wells, the Louisiana Pacific (LP) Well and the Clare Park Well. The City's existing wells do not produce enough water to satisfy the City's current maximum day demand with the largest producing well out of service, as required by Circular DEQ-1. The City recently had a preliminary engineering report, (PER), completed for the water system. The PER recommends construction of a third well to address current and future water demands. The project will provide engineering services to design a new 1800 GPM municipal drinking water well and connections to the existing distribution system. The project includes engineering services for investigations, permitting, design, bid and construction of the well in accordance with the PER, drinking water regulations and as directed by the City. Respondents are required to submit their response to this Request for Proposals, (RFP) no later than 2:00 p.m. on Tuesday, Sept. 10, 2019. Letters to the editor May 4

I am writing this letter in support of Bruce Tutvedt’s bid for House District 6 due to his integrity and support of public education. As a leader in our community, he understands the importance of a public education to provide opportunities for the next generation. In his distinguished two terms in the Montana State Senate he supported expanded K-12 funding, a tuition freeze for higher education, and increased funding for career and technical education. As a Kalispell Public Schools trustee, I keenly appreciate his support of distance learning which was beginning during his terms in the legislature, but are vital to our online presence now.
